Using Optional Accessories

Playback on a TV

By connecting the camera to a TV, you can view your shots on the larger
screen of the TV.
For details on connection or how to switch inputs, refer to the TV manual.
Some information may not be displayed on the TV (= 2 57).
Playback on a High-Definition TV
Connecting the camera to an HDTV with the HDMI Cable HTC-100 (sold
separately) enables you to view your shots on the larger screen of the TV.

1
Make sure the camera and TV
are off.
2
Connect the camera to the TV.
